Custom Engineering & Fabrication, Inc. is a manufacturing and engineering company based in Fort Wayne, Indiana, with operations in Auburn and Fort Wayne, according to company and directory listings. Founded in 1998, it provides CNC fabrication, CNC forming, laser cutting, system integration, project management, engineering design, and related metal fabrication services. Company profiles also describe it as a contract manufacturing and machining business with large metal fabrication capabilities. It was listed as a ransomware victim associated with Akira.
